Developer Floralia Games has launched BloomTale on Kickstarter to help fund the essential parts of its game.
That’s right, the upcoming cozy flower shop bouquet-making game, which was showcased at Steam Next Fest earlier this year, BloomTale, is now on Kickstarter.
So, what is BloomTale? BloomTale is a relaxing flower shop simulator where you manage your store and create bouquets that speak to your customers. You’ll discover the various meanings of each flower and uncover interesting stories about each customer who walks into your shop. You’ll get creative, customising your store and composing your very own bouquets in the style you want with various flowers, ribbons, wrapping paper, and even gems. After all, there are over 50 flowers to put in shiny new bouquets.
The game will be fully funded if it hits its $11,259 AUD goal by July 12, 2025, and $2,381 AUD has already been pledged! How amazing. There are many rewards for backing the project, such as an HD wallpaper set, digital artbook, room decorating sets, designing a flower, exclusive cursor skin, beta game access, and even having a featured cameo in the game.
